Notreallysilent 2 said: "When you mean early do you mean like 30 minutes before the booking is supossed to start. That's another one of my questions. Do ylu have to click buy tickets at exactly 11 or do you do it at 10:30 since a lot of people are trying to get into it 

 

No, you join the queue before the tickets go on sale.  The email I got this morning said this:

"Please note the online queue for tickets will open one hour prior to on-sale. You can join the queue at any time between 10am and 11am BST; booking will open at 11am BST."

My other advice would be to buy the tickets immediately upon putting them in your cart.  I read some stories on twitter where people put the seats in their cart (thinking they had 7-9 minutes or whatever) and then the seats were longer available when they tried to go to the purchase screen.  Also, create a Nimax account early so you bypass that step.  Finally, my credit card put a hold on this foreign transaction but the tickets were still held for me as "pending" in my account and I was able to go back into my account later that night (after clearing it with my credit card) and push the transaction through.  Good luck!
